site stats

Can a primary key also be a foreign key

WebApr 11, 2024 · A foreign key is a set of one or more columns in a table that refers to the primary key in another table. There aren’t any special code, configurations, or table …

Difference between Primary Key and Foreign Key - Scaler Topics

WebThe Primary Key identifies the records in a table uniquely, whereas the Foreign Key is used to link the tables, i.e., the Primary Key of another table. The Primary Key column in a table cannot have Null values and … WebThe primary key column always stores the unique value for each record in the table, whereas foreign key value can be duplicated. Both constraint structure is the same, but their function differs as the primary key identifies a record in a table or relation uniquely. And the foreign key link two tables together. dynamic first aid winnipeg https://redrockspd.com

What is a Primary Key? - Definition from WhatIs.com

WebFeb 7, 2016 · As I see it, there are three techniques you can employ here: The sub-type/superset solution, as pointed out by @Joel Brown.; Using the three tables you currently have, with either two FK's in users, or an FK in each of the Clients and employees tables.; Having a Role and user_role table, to employ user roles from the users table (and then … WebA foreign key can also constrain and reference a group of columns. As usual, it then needs to be written in table constraint form. Here is a contrived syntax example: CREATE TABLE t1 ( a integer PRIMARY KEY, b integer, c integer, FOREIGN KEY (b, c) REFERENCES other_table (c1, c2)); Web3. When creating a table, there is an option for us to set the numeric primary key as autoincrement where its value increases whenever a new data in inserted. This primary number can be used for setting the relationship of a table where it is assigned as a foreign key to that table. So my question is it a good practice for us to use the ... crystal toyota service coupons

Difference between Primary Key and Foreign Key - javatpoint

Category:SQL FOREIGN KEY Constraint - W3School

Tags:Can a primary key also be a foreign key

Can a primary key also be a foreign key

Why Do Relational Databases Use Primary Keys and Foreign Keys?

WebMay 16, 2024 · Can primary key also be a foreign key? Yes, it is legal to have a primary key being a foreign key. This is a rare construct, but it applies for: a 1:1 relation. The … WebMar 3, 2024 · A column of type varchar(max) can participate in a FOREIGN KEY constraint only if the primary key it references is also defined as type varchar(max). Create a …

Can a primary key also be a foreign key

Did you know?

WebSQL - Foreign Key. A foreign key is a key used to link two tables together. This is sometimes also called as a referencing key. A Foreign Key is a column or a combination of columns whose values match a Primary Key in a different table. The relationship between 2 tables matches the Primary Key in one of the tables with a Foreign Key in the ... WebApr 5, 2024 · The SQLAlchemy ORM, in order to map to a particular table, needs there to be at least one column denoted as a primary key column; multiple-column, i.e. composite, primary keys are of course entirely feasible as well. These columns do not need to be actually known to the database as primary key columns, though it’s a good idea that …

WebFeb 6, 2024 · Add a comment. 2. A column can be a primary key as well foreign key. For example, refer to the following: A column can be both a primary key and a foreign key. For example: create table A ( id int not null , constraint PK_A primary key (id) ); create table … WebFeb 11, 2024 · Yep, one-to-one relationships are the only instance in database structure where the Foreign Key can also be the Primary Key. Now, bear in mind that when I …

WebOct 28,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ebNov 15, 2024 · In such a scenario, the child full-photo table carries the ID of its parent thumbnail row as a foreign key. That foreign key column could logically serve as the …

WebThe values of the primary keys should seldom, if ever, change. The values should also be short and easy to enter correctly. If a suitable column doesn’t exist for a primary key, you can create an ID column that is incremented by one for each new row as the primary key. If two tables have a one-to-many relationship, you may need to add a ...

WebAug 14, 2024 · Foreign Key: A foreign key is a column or group of columns in a relational database table that provides a link between data in two tables. It acts as a cross-reference between tables because it references the primary key of another table, thereby establishing a link between them. The majority of tables in a relational database system adhere to ... crystal toyota route 22 east green brook njWebThe HZ_CUST_SITE_USES_ALL table stores business purposes assigned to customer account sites, for example Bill-To, Ship-To, and Statements. Each customer account site can have one or more purposes. This table is a child of the HZ_CUST_ACCT_SITES_ALL table, with the foreign key CUST_ACCT_SITE_ID. The HZ_CUST_SITE_USES_ALL … dynamic first party isolationWebThe FOREIGN KEY constraint is used to prevent actions that would destroy links between tables. A FOREIGN KEY is a field (or collection of fields) in one table, that refers to the … crystal toyota - green brookWebA foreign key is a set of attributes in a table that refers to the primary key of another table. The foreign key links these two tables. Another way to put it: In the context of relational … dynamic fitness and strength eau claireWebThings to Note about Primary Key. A table can have only one primary key. The primary key is often denoted as Pk. You can make the primary key by combining two or more … dynamic first aid kitWebFeb 18, 2024 · A primary key constraint is a column that uniquely identifies every row in the table of the relational database management system, while a foreign key is a column … dynamic fitness chagrin fallsWebThe HZ_CUST_SITE_USES_ALL table stores business purposes assigned to customer account sites, for example Bill-To, Ship-To, and Statements. Each customer account site can have one or more purposes. This table is a child of the HZ_CUST_ACCT_SITES_ALL table, with the foreign key CUST_ACCT_SITE_ID. The HZ_CUST_SITE_USES_ALL … crystal tracksuit